A man in Klungkung, Bali is probably deeply regretting a stop he made for sate after withdrawing a large sum of cash from the bank.
I Ketut Arkayasa, 35, says he took out Rp 110 million from a BCA bank on Monday in Banjarangkan Village and decided to get sate on the way home. Tragically for Aryasa, who apparently left the cash in his glove compartment, his Toyota Avanza was apparently broken into while he was eating at the sate kambing warung.
Arkayasa had planned on going to Gianyar after taking the money from Klungkung, but first wanted to meet a friend for lunch.
After finishing lunch about 30 minutes later, the man says he was shocked to see his car door open. He immediately checked the glove compartment to find the money gone.
Arkayasa immediately reported the theft to police.
Banjarangkan Police Chief Ni Luh Wirati confirmed the case on Monday to Tribun Bali.
Wirati says police are still investigating the stolen money, that was apparently taken after someone pried Arkayasa’s car door open.
